In the late 1960's Los Angeles, CA Charles Manson an ex-con and his motley crew known as the Family killed 8 people (one an unborn baby) on 2 different nights in August 1969. They were all found guilty and sentenced to death. Later their sentences were commuted to life because of a Supreme Court ruling. Susan Atkins has since died but the remainder of the murderers are alive and well, including Charles Manson, in California prisons.
